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s]

From: Stefan Monnier
Subject: Re: dash.el [was: Re: Imports / inclusion of s.el into Emacs]
Date: Mon, 11 May 2020 14:11:42 -0400
User-agent: Gnus/5.13 (Gnus v5.13) Emacs/28.0.50 (gnu/linux)

> Would you like to suggest which parts of those libraries are nice in
> your opinon so that they could maybe be added to Emacs, following
> normal Emacs conventions?

I can see 2 main features:
1- A uniform naming that groups things nicely.
2- A short prefix to keep the names concise.

The longish recent discussion about namespace prefixes for core
functions shows solving (1) is *really hard* (tho see the
`prefixed-core` package I just started in elpa.git).

And this discussion shows that (2) is considered as a good enough reason
to try and prevent it not just from being incorporated into Emacs but
even prevent it from being added just GNU ELPA.

IOW, I'm not holding my breath.


